Cím: 
2D and 3D Computer Vision in Application-Oriented Tasks
Absztrakt: 
Applications of Computer Vision slowly make the step towards practical use
under demanding real-world conditions. This talk presents considerations
from scientific and practitioner’s point of view describing the process
how a solution for a given task can be accomplished. These aspects are
illustrated by a number of application examples targeting challenging
vision problems such as

- video analytics, detection / recognition of deformable objects in
presence of clutter,

- 3D object detection and tracking, and

- text detection in natural environments.

The talk attempts to provide a look under the hood of these systems by
detailing considerations for the algorithmic choice, describing employed
algorithmic concepts, presenting relevant embedded/parallel implementation
details, interplay between Matlab and C++ for a  rapid development process
and demonstrating numerous results of completed real-time 2D and 3D vision
systems.
